Registration of six new fungal strains in NCBI isolated from soil contaminated with plastic

2026-01-12T09:42:01+00:00

Within the scene of scientific achievements in the College of Science / Department of Biology Sciences, the head of the Department of Biology sciences( Prof. Dr. Amjad Abdul Hadi Mohammed), the rapporteur of the Department of Biology sciences (Prof. Dr. Hadeel Ahmed al-Amiri ) and the master's student ( Momen Manhal Abdul Salam) recorded six new fungal strains belonging to different genera of fungi for the first time at the National Center for Biotechnology Information NCBI, namely 1-Geotrichum silvicola ( Mo.Am.Ha.6) 2-Aspergillus cervinus(Mo.Am.Ha.5) 3-Aspergillus flavus (Mo.Am.Ha.4) 4-Chaetomium globosum(Mo.Am.Ha.3) 5-Rhizoctonia solani(Mo.Am.Ha.2) 6-Aspergillus niger(Mo.Am.Ha.1) The presence of these fungi is an important vital [Read More]
